George Muir b. approximately between 1826-28 and died 1883. He was a schoolmaster and taught shorthand and
typing in Scotland. He married Mary Young as he was on his way to the boat to come to this country. She was
16. He sent for her two years later.
George Muir was an only son but had several sisters. The sisters were married and moved West settling in
Iowa. They took out homesteads and asked any of the 5 Muir boys (George Muir's children) to go out and
settle also.
George Muir's father ran a feed store in Scotland. George Muir fell for Mary Young whose father was a
baker. George was told if he married her he would be disinherited. He married her and his father left his
money to the housekeeper.
